Output f3aaf027895f77c03bd0f4d1a9189f760aecdac23383b1d5a7a36aeb6d390579:96

value
104658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8576fc8b5d46dd09e0167aba162f4f1a8e61dd0e OP_EQUAL
address
3DriLPEunWYJ8bCDpQrw1QpE392aGAHQ16
transaction
f3aaf027895f77c03bd0f4d1a9189f760aecdac23383b1d5a7a36aeb6d390579
spent
true